Vantagens de dependências agrupadas sobre dependências normais no NPM

npm nos permite especificarbundledDependencies mas quais são as vantagens disso? Eu acho que se quisermos ter absoluta certeza de que obteremos a versão correta mesmo se o módulo que referenciamos for excluído, ou talvez haja um benefício de velocidade com o empacotamento?

Alguém sabe as vantagens de dependências agrupadas em dependências normais?

Extrato da definição de bundledDependencies aqui para conveniência:

bundledDependencies
Array de nomes de pacotes que serão empacotados ao publicar o pacote.

Se isso for escrito "bundleDependencies", isso também é honroso.

Por exemplo.bundledDependencies: ['foo', 'bar']